Which basketball player earned a doctorate degree in education? Shaq obtained a Ph.D. in teaching from Barry University in Miami, 17 years after dropping out of college early to enter the NBA draft. Dr. O'Neal finished with a GPA of 3.813 and was among the roughly 1,100 graduates who attended the commencement ceremony.
